Phosphor bronze is a non-ferrous copper alloy primarily composed of copper, tin, and a small amount of phosphorus. It is widely used for weaving fine wire mesh and wire cloth filters, EMI/RFI shielding, and various electrical and electronic components. The alloy is known for its high tensile strength, excellent toughness, low coefficient of friction, superior formability,reliable and weldability.
The combination of tin, copper, and phosphorus in phosphor bronze gives the mesh exceptional ductility and weldability,allowing manufacturers to produce intricate and precise mesh structures. These properties make phosphor bronze wire mesh ideal for filtration, separation, shielding, and precision engineering applications where both strength and resistance to degradation are essential.
